Lilienthal Island is a small island off the Budd coast of the East Antarctic Wilkesland . In the group of Donovan Islands in Vincennes Bay , it lies immediately north of Glasgal Island .
Aerial photographs of the US American Operation Highjump (1946–1947) were used for initial mapping. The American polar explorer Carl R. Eklund named it in 1957 after Billie R. Lilienthal (1936-2017) of the United States Navy , who was working as an aerographer on Wilkes Station that year .
